Poroshenko continues personnel purges in Ukrainian intelligence

Petro Poroshenko fired the deputy head of the Foreign Intelligence Service, Vladimir Sinkevich, a PolitNavigator correspondent reports. Subscribe to PolitNavigator news on Telegram, Facebook, Odnoklassniki or Vkontakte. The corresponding decree No. 378/2017 dated November 20, 2017 was published on the website of the head of state. “Dismiss Vladimir Gennadievich Sinkevich from the post of deputy head of the Foreign Intelligence Service of Ukraine,” the text of the document says.
